The cheapest way to get from Aullène to Porto-Vecchio is to drive which costs €8 - €13 and takes 1h.
The fastest way to get from Aullène to Porto-Vecchio is to drive which takes 1h and costs €8 - €13.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from AUDDÈ - Centru and arriving at PORTIVECHJU - Gara StradaIi. Services depart once daily,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 2h 5m.
The distance between Aullène and Porto-Vecchio is 75 km. The road distance is 58.1 km.
The best way to get from Aullène to Porto-Vecchio without a car is to bus which takes 2h 5m and costs €12 - €18.
The bus from AUDDÈ - Centru to PORTIVECHJU - Gara StradaIi takes 2h 5m including transfers and departs once daily.
Aullène to Porto-Vecchio bus services, operated by Cullettività di Corsica - Collectivité de Corse, depart from AUDDÈ - Centru station.
Aullène to Porto-Vecchio bus services, operated by Cullettività di Corsica - Collectivité de Corse, arrive at PORTIVECHJU - Gara StradaIi station.
Yes, the driving distance between Aullène to Porto-Vecchio is 58 km. It takes approximately 1h to drive from Aullène to Porto-Vecchio.
